Step 2: Choosing the Right Financial Instruments
USDT can be compounded through various financial instruments. Here are some popular options:
Decentralized Finance (DeFi) Platforms: DeFi platforms like Aave or Compound offer lending and borrowing services that allow you to earn interest on your USDT holdings. By lending your USDT, you can earn a percentage of the fees generated by the platform.
Staking and Yield Farming: Many blockchain networks offer staking options where you can lock your USDT to support network operations and earn rewards. Yield farming involves providing liquidity to decentralized exchanges (DEXs) and earning a share of transaction fees.
Futures Trading: Futures trading offers leverage, allowing you to control a larger amount of USDT than you actually hold. When done right, this can lead to significant profits. However, it’s essential to understand the risks involved and use stop-loss orders to mitigate potential losses.

Leveraging Arbitrage Opportunities
Arbitrage involves buying an asset in one market and selling it in another at a higher price. In the context of USDT, this can be done across different exchanges or even within the same exchange at different price points. Here’s how to leverage arbitrage:
Cross-Exchange Arbitrage: Monitor price differences across different cryptocurrency exchanges. If USDT is cheaper on one exchange and more expensive on another, you can buy it where it’s cheaper and sell it where it’s more expensive, pocketing the difference.
Intra-Exchange Arbitrage: Some exchanges offer different trading pairs with slight price discrepancies. For example, you might buy USDT/USDC on one pair and sell on another with a higher price, capitalizing on these minor differences.

Layered Architectures
One of the key concepts in understanding modular blockchains is the idea of layered architectures. Traditional blockchain systems often operate in a single layer, which can lead to bottlenecks and inefficiencies. Modular blockchains, however, adopt a multi-layered approach, where each layer can be a separate blockchain module. This allows for more specialized functions and better resource management.
